One Word on Why Bondi Hero Fought Gunman
Ahmed al-Ahmed was honored for disarming a gunman during the Bondi Beach terror attack, becoming the first to receive Canterbury Bankstown's Key to the City, officials said.

Bondi hero handed city's highest honour in recognition of courage
Bondi Beach terror attack hero Ahmed al Ahmed is the first person to receive the key to the City of Canterbury Bankstown in Sydney's south-west.The 43-year-old was shot multiple times as he wrestled the gun away from one of the two men who allegedly opened fire on Jewish people on the first night of Hanukkah, killing 15 people and injuring many more.Taking to the stage at an awards ceremony on Australia Day, Ahmed said he still had a "big hurt" …
